SQL Database Developer in Nebraska Career Overview
As an SQL Database Developer, you play a vital role in the management and analysis of data within various organizations. This role involves:
Database Design and Development: You are responsible for creating and maintaining databases that are structured, efficient, and capable of handling large volumes of data. This includes defining the database schema, tables, and relationships to optimize data storage and retrieval.
Data Integration: Your expertise allows you to integrate data from different sources, ensuring that all relevant information is consolidated and accessible for analysis. This is essential for making informed business decisions.
Query Optimization: Writing and optimizing complex SQL queries to retrieve and manipulate data is a key part of your job. This ensures that users can access the information they need quickly and efficiently.
Performance Monitoring: You continuously monitor database performance and implement necessary improvements to enhance efficiency. This includes troubleshooting issues that may arise and ensuring that databases operate smoothly.
Security Measures: Ensuring data security and compliance with regulations is crucial. You implement security protocols to protect sensitive information from unauthorized access and data breaches.
Collaboration: Working closely with data analysts, software developers, and IT teams is a significant aspect of your role. You help translate business requirements into technical specifications, facilitating effective communication between stakeholders.
Data Reporting: You create reports and dashboards that allow organizations to visualize and understand their data. This capability is vital for tracking key performance indicators and making strategic business decisions.
In today’s data-driven environment, the role of an SQL Database Developer is increasingly essential as organizations seek to leverage data for competitive advantage. Your skills not only contribute to the operational efficiency of a business but also empower decision-makers with the insights they need to drive growth and innovation.
SQL Database Developer Salary in Nebraska
Data sourced from Career One Stop, provided by the BLS Occupational Employment and Wage Statistics wage estimates.
Required Education To Become a SQL Database Developer in Nebraska
To become a SQL Database Developer in Nebraska, you will typically need a degree in a relevant field. The following educational qualifications are commonly pursued:
Computer Science: This program provides a strong foundation in programming, algorithms, and system design. You will gain knowledge in database management systems, which is critical for a career in SQL development.
Computer Software and Media Applications: This degree focuses on software development and may include coursework in database management and data manipulation, equipping you with the necessary skills to work with SQL databases effectively.
Computer and Information Sciences: This broad field encompasses various aspects of computing and information systems. You will learn about database architecture and management, making it a suitable choice for aspiring database developers.
Computer Information Technology Services Administration and Management: This program emphasizes the administrative and managerial aspects of information technology. Coursework may cover database technologies, helping you understand how to manage and maintain SQL databases.
Data Science: As a rapidly growing field, this degree focuses on data analysis and manipulation. You will learn techniques to handle large datasets, including SQL for data querying and management, which directly applies to a role as a SQL Database Developer.
In addition to formal education, completing internships or project work that involves database management can further enhance your qualifications.
Best Schools to become a SQL Database Developer in Nebraska 2024
Georgia Institute of Technology-Main Campus
University of Michigan-Ann Arbor
Northeastern University
Southern New Hampshire University
University of Maryland-College Park
The University of Texas at Dallas
- Administer, test, and implement computer databases, applying knowledge of database management systems.
- Coordinate changes to computer databases.
- Identify, investigate, and resolve database performance issues, database capacity, and database scalability.
- May plan, coordinate, and implement security measures to safeguard computer databases.
SQL Database Developer Required Skills and Competencies in Nebraska
Proficiency in SQL Languages: Mastery of SQL (Structured Query Language) is fundamental. You should be adept at writing complex queries, stored procedures, and triggers to manipulate and retrieve data effectively.
Database Design and Modeling: You need to understand normalization, relationships, and schema design. Being capable of creating efficient database structures that support the application's needs is essential.
Performance Tuning: The ability to optimize queries, analyze execution plans, and improve database performance is critical. Skills in indexing strategies, partitioning, and other performance tuning techniques are important.
Data Management and Integration: Competence in managing large volumes of data, ensuring data integrity and consistency is key. Familiarity with ETL (Extract, Transform, Load) processes and tools is also valuable for integrating data from various sources.
Database Security Practices: Understanding security measures, including user access controls, encryption, and auditing techniques, is important to protect sensitive data.
Problem Solving and Analytical Thinking: You must be able to approach challenges logically and find effective solutions to issues related to data discrepancies, performance bottlenecks, or architectural flaws.
Knowledge of Database Management Systems: Familiarity with various DBMS platforms (e.g., Microsoft SQL Server, PostgreSQL, MySQL, Oracle) is beneficial. Each system has its own features and nuances that you should be comfortable navigating.
Scripting and Automation Skills: Proficiency in scripting languages (such as Python, PowerShell, or Shell scripting) can facilitate task automation and enhance database management processes.
Understanding of Cloud Technologies: Familiarity with cloud-based database services (e.g., AWS RDS, Azure SQL Database) and their deployment models is advantageous in today’s technology landscape.
Attention to Detail: Precision is vital. You need to ensure data accuracy, and proper definitions, and avoid errors in database logic, as even minor mistakes can lead to significant issues.
Collaboration and Communication: Being able to work effectively with cross-functional teams—including software developers, data analysts, and system administrators—is necessary. Clear communication of technical concepts to non-technical stakeholders is also important.
Continuous Learning: The field of database technology is always evolving. A willingness to learn new technologies, frameworks, and methodologies will support your professional growth and adaptability.
Job Duties for SQL Database Developers
Modify existing databases and database management systems or direct programmers and analysts to make changes.
Plan and install upgrades of database management system software to enhance database performance.
Plan, coordinate, and implement security measures to safeguard information in computer files against accidental or unauthorized damage, modification or disclosure.
Data base management system software
- Amazon DynamoDB
- Elasticsearch
Data base user interface and query software
- Apache Hive
- Blackboard software
Web platform development software
- Google Angular
- Spring Framework
Basic Skills
- Listening to others, not interrupting, and asking good questions
- Thinking about the pros and cons of different ways to solve a problem
People and Technology Systems
- Figuring out how a system should work and how changes in the future will affect it
- Thinking about the pros and cons of different options and picking the best one
Problem Solving
- Noticing a problem and figuring out the best way to solve it
Job Market and Opportunities for SQL Database Developer in Nebraska
The job market for SQL Database Developers in Nebraska is currently experiencing significant growth, driven by the increasing reliance on data across various industries. Companies are continuously seeking professionals who can manage, optimize, and analyze their databases effectively.
There is a notable demand for SQL Database Developers in sectors such as healthcare, finance, technology, and manufacturing. These industries rely heavily on data to improve their operations, enhance customer experiences, and drive strategic decision-making.
Growth potential is high, as businesses increasingly recognize the importance of big data and analytics. As organizations expand their digital services and invest in data-driven solutions, the need for skilled SQL Database Developers is expected to rise.
Geographical hotspots for SQL Database Developers in Nebraska include major urban centers like Omaha and Lincoln. These cities host a variety of companies, from startups to established corporations, consistently looking to strengthen their database management capabilities.
Additionally, smaller towns across Nebraska are also showing growing opportunities for SQL professionals, particularly as remote work becomes more accepted. Companies in these areas are starting to understand the value of having dedicated database developers to support their local operations.
Networking opportunities are available through local tech meetups, conferences, and industry events. Engaging with professional communities can be beneficial in discovering job openings and expanding connections within the field.
Companies are increasingly appreciating the versatility of SQL Database Developers, as their skill sets often overlap with other roles in data analysis and software development. This trend may lead to more diverse job opportunities as organizations look for comprehensive in-house capabilities.
Job openings are often found on prominent job boards and company websites, as well as through recruitment agencies that specialize in technology roles. Staying updated with these platforms can provide you with a competitive edge in your job search.
Overall, as Nebraska continues to evolve its technology landscape, you can expect ample opportunities as a SQL Database Developer, making it an exciting time to enter or advance in this career path.
Top Related Careers to SQL Database Developer 2024
Additional Resources To Help You Become a SQL Database Developer in Nebraska
Microsoft Learn
- Offers a variety of learning paths on SQL Server, T-SQL programming, and database management.
- Microsoft Learn - SQL Server
W3Schools
- Provides tutorials for SQL and other database technologies, enabling hands-on practice.
- W3Schools - SQL Tutorial
SQLZoo
- An interactive platform offering SQL tutorials and exercises to boost your SQL skills.
- SQLZoo
Coursera
- Hosts various courses on SQL, database management, and data analysis from recognized institutions.
- Coursera - SQL Courses
edX
- Features professional certifications and courses on SQL and database development from top universities.
- edX - SQL Courses
Kaggle
- A community and platform for data science where you can practice SQL and engage with datasets.
- Kaggle
Stack Overflow
- A Q&A community where you can ask questions, read discussions, and gain insights from experienced developers.
- Stack Overflow - SQL
SQL Server Central
- A resource site that includes articles, forums, and a knowledge base specific to Microsoft SQL Server.
- SQL Server Central
Database Administrators Stack Exchange
- A forum for database professionals to share knowledge and solutions with specific focus on SQL-related topics.
- DBA Stack Exchange
Local User Groups and Meetups
- Engage with other SQL developers through local meetups in Nebraska. Check Meetup.com for SQL Server or Database-focused groups.
- Meetup - SQL Groups
Books
- "SQL in 10 Minutes, Sams Teach Yourself" by Ben Forta
- "SQL Cookbook" by Anthony Molinaro
- "Learning SQL" by Alan Beaulieu
Professional Organizations
- Association for Computing Machinery (ACM): Provides resources for computing professionals.
- Data Management Association (DAMA): Offers resources on data management, including educational events and publications.
These resources can guide you in developing your skills and advancing your career as an SQL Database Developer.
Frequently Asked Questions (FAQs) About SQL Database Developer in Nebraska
What is a SQL Database Developer? A SQL Database Developer is a professional who specializes in managing, designing, and implementing databases using Structured Query Language (SQL). They create, maintain, and optimize database systems to ensure data integrity and accessibility.
What skills do I need to become a SQL Database Developer? Key skills include:
- Proficiency in SQL programming.
- Understanding of database management systems (DBMS) like Microsoft SQL Server, MySQL, or Oracle.
- Knowledge of database design principles.
- Experience with performance tuning and optimization.
- Familiarity with data modeling techniques.
- Problem-solving and analytical skills.
What educational background is required for this career? Most SQL Database Developers hold a bachelor’s degree in computer science, information technology, or a related field. Some roles may require additional certifications in database management systems or SQL.
What certifications can enhance my career as a SQL Database Developer? Certifications that are valued in the industry include:
- Microsoft Certified: Azure Database Administrator Associate
- Oracle Database SQL Certified Associate
- Certified MySQL Database Administrator
- AWS Certified Database Specialty
What does a typical day look like for a SQL Database Developer? A typical day may involve:
- Writing and optimizing SQL queries.
- Designing and implementing database structures.
- Monitoring and maintaining database performance.
- Collaborating with other IT professionals to integrate databases with applications.
- Troubleshooting and resolving database issues.
What industries hire SQL Database Developers? SQL Database Developers are in demand across various industries, including:
- Information technology and software development.
- Financial services and banking.
- E-commerce and retail.
- Healthcare and pharmaceuticals.
- Telecommunications.
What is the job outlook for SQL Database Developers in Nebraska? The job outlook is positive, with ongoing demand for skilled database developers due to the increasing emphasis on data-driven decision-making in businesses. The growth in the technology sector in Nebraska contributes to job opportunities in this field.
What is the average salary of a SQL Database Developer in Nebraska? The average salary can vary based on experience and location, but SQL Database Developers in Nebraska typically earn between $70,000 and $100,000 annually, with potential for higher earnings with specialized skills or in senior roles.
Can I work remotely as a SQL Database Developer? Yes, many companies offer remote work opportunities for SQL Database Developers, especially in businesses that rely heavily on cloud databases and online collaboration tools.
What are the common challenges faced by SQL Database Developers? Common challenges include:
- Ensuring data security and compliance with regulations.
- Managing large volumes of data efficiently.
- Integrating with legacy systems or multiple data sources.
- Keeping up with evolving technologies and best practices.